Unique first-person and bird's eye views are yours in this video capturing Baja SAE Williamsport’s 1.1-mile endurance track. On Sunday, approximately 100 cars will try to conquer the track in the competition’s main event: the four-hour endurance race. Enjoy this one-minute sneak peek!

Students enrolled in the Summer Operations Class taught by Seth J. Welshans were busy Tuesday applying finishing touches to Penn College’s Heavy Construction Equipment Operations Site for Baja SAE Williamsport, scheduled to begin tomorrow. The students moved tons of mulch and flattened the section dedicated to the acceleration event.
